Output ced130a665bbd106c26197c191f2e03d63f64fc5faea843e502bc1661d285cbb:5

value
63989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d73bf206578722527e1813089547ae4d7da0b4 OP_EQUAL
address
3Npsrb5Lgu2VZbCsvfaYV2ELy3eyk3YNsU
transaction
ced130a665bbd106c26197c191f2e03d63f64fc5faea843e502bc1661d285cbb
spent
true